The forestry festival is back for another year in Belvoir Castle this weekend (FRI, JUNE2-SUN4).
The biggest music festival in the Midlands, Forbidden Forest Festival, has over 30,000 people attend each year and over 50 artists playing such as Bru-C, Todd Terry, Andy C and many more.
Final tickets have been released and their prices start at £60.50.
On its website, the festival says: “This magical eighth edition has grown to welcome a Forbidden Family of more than 30,000 gathering in the woods.”
